The Quest for the Shield: A Dance with Destiny

The Supporters` Shield, awarded annually to the MLS team accumulating the most points during the regular season, represents consistent excellence over a grueling campaign. It is a prize particularly difficult to secure, especially in a league structured for competitive balance through its salary cap system. Winning it consecutively, a feat last achieved by the Los Angeles Galaxy over a decade ago, borders on the mythological.

Inter Miami, under the astute guidance of Javier Mascherano, has, against conventional wisdom, remained firmly in contention. Their trajectory has been anything but linear, yet they now occupy a pivotal spot in the Eastern Conference. The arithmetic is challenging: Inter Miami finds itself seven points adrift of the current leaders, the Philadelphia Union, a deficit that demands near-perfection in their remaining fixtures. While the Union possess the distinct advantage of needing just one more victory to secure the Shield, Miami’s singular game in hand offers a glimmer of hope, a narrow pathway through the statistical labyrinth.

The Immediate Gauntlet: New England Revolution

The next critical juncture on Inter Miami`s demanding schedule is a home fixture against the New England Revolution. This match, scheduled for Saturday, October 4th, at Chase Stadium in Fort Lauderdale, Florida, is more than just another league game; it is a vital checkpoint in their Shield pursuit. Kick-off is set for 7:30 p.m. ET, with live coverage available via MLS Season Pass.

For Inter Miami, three points against the Revolution are non-negotiable. The Revolution currently languish in the lower echelons of the Eastern Conference standings, making this a fixture where anything less than a victory would significantly complicate Miami’s already intricate calculations. The odds, heavily favoring Inter Miami at -310, reflect the expectation, but in football, as in life, expectations are often just elaborate suggestions.
